Honda’s NSX is yet to hit the highway, but the new Honda supercar blends futuristic lines with an advanced hybrid powertrain. Promoted as a Porsche 911, Audi R8 and Mercedes-AMG GT rival, the new Honda packs higher power and more presence in comparison to the renowned performance car with which it shares its name.

Even while the new NSX has been designed around a lightweight structure and carries a mid-mounted V6 engine, that is where the resemblance to the original, all-aluminium NSX ends. The brand new unit has a petrol-electric hybrid powertrain driving all four wheels in addition to a new multi-material structure with an ultra-stiff carbonfibre floor.

The new NSX is powered by a twin-turbocharged double overhead cam V6 engine mated to a nine-speed dual-clutch transmission. At the same, three electric motors give additional power, capabilities and improved fuel economy. Two of the electric motors produce power to the front wheels with the final motor providing its power to the rear wheels. This specific hybrid all-wheel drive system is one of the favorite the elements to the NSX’s high performance.
